The EL*C EuroCentralAsian Lesbian* Community is happy to announce its Resourcing Lesbian Movements Program in Europe!
The goal is to build capacities of EL*C member organizations across the European Union, to support them in becoming a strong voice for lesbian communities, and in shaping rights protection and policy-making.
Funding Information
- The project request can be minimum 5,000 EUR and maximum 30,000 EUR.
Duration
- The length of the project may be between 6 months and 8 months.
Project objectives to be supported
- Projects which contribute to increasing/ developing/ strengthening one or more of the below, in order to benefit lesbian communities:
- NGO capacity to protect and promote the rights of lesbians, especially in the field of rights protection, monitoring, implementation and advocacy;
- NGO advocacy and watchdog role;
- NGO involvement in policy and decision-making processes with local, regional and national governments;
- awareness raising about EU rights and values regarding lesbians in support of NGOs watchdog and advocacy work.
Eligible Activities
- Desk research (research cannot be the main purpose of the action), baseline studies
- Training actions, study visits, field trips and internships
- Facilitation of contacts, consultations and discussions between different stakeholders
- Communication and information activities
- Organization of conferences, roundtables, workshops and seminars
- Promotion of the implementation of adopted laws and regulations
- Advocacy for the revision of existing legislation and adoption of new legislation in accordance with EU standards and requirements
- Establishment of dialogue with political parties, groups of parliamentarians or legislative bodies
- Documentation and monitoring activities, as well as monitoring international commitments
- Publication of monitoring reports
- Drafting policy or legislation recommendations
- Public awareness raising campaigns
- Publication of leaflets, manuals on best practice
- Testing of innovative approaches
- Community building activities in support of NGOs watchdog and advocacy work,
- Internal/organizational capacity development activities
- Service provision to community members, in support of NGOs documentation and monitoring activities
Eligibility Criteria
- Applicants meeting the following eligibility criteria will be considered for funding:
- Approved full member organization of EL*C at the time of submitting the application (an organization is an approved full member after going through a separate application process for membership and receiving a formal notification about approval of membership)
- Legally registered, non-profit and non-governmental, civil society organization in their country of operation
- Established in a Member State of the European Union (including overseas countries and territories (OCTs))
- Respecting EU values including values such as dignity, equality and justice
